Autism Services Expand with Grant
AutismServices
The Autism Service, part of Illinois State University Psychological Services Center, recently received a $100,000 grant from The Autism Project of Illinois (TAP). The grant will help the Autism Service expand their existing services ranging from individual treatment in the clinic and in-home services to providing parent and sibling support groups as well as providing support services such as volunteers to the Autism Society of McLean County. “With the additional money, we have been able to hire additional graduate clinicians and significantly expand the types of services offered,” said Dr. Karla Doepke, Associate Professor of Psychology and Coordinator of the Autism Service. “This grant is significant to the Autism Service program because it expands our ability to simultaneously meet the research, training, and service missions of the University at both the graduate and undergraduate level. It also ties us into a broader network of state services and professionals throughout the state with whom we can collaborate on a variety of projects.”

 

The Autism Service at the Psychological Services Center (PSC) encompasses four main areas: 1) Intervention for children and their families; 2) Consultation with schools and families regarding individual children or specific issues related to autism; 3) Workshops or in-service training designed to provide education and training to professionals, paraprofessionals, and parents who are working with individuals diagnosed with autism; and 4) Evaluation of intervention effectiveness and acceptability. A treatment team comprised of Illinois State faculty, graduate student clinicians, and undergraduate students addresses the needs of children diagnosed with autism.
